Harding <m...@tobin.cc> > --- > > This patch begs the question why the other members of struct ahash_alg > are not marked? Some are marked 'optional' some 'mandatory'. It would > seem that if the marking were necessary for some members it is necessary > for all to eliminate ambiguity? > > thanks
import, export are optional digest is mandatory see declaration for function static int crypto_ahash_init_tfm(struct crypto_tfm *tfm) in crypto/hash.c setkey is not allowed in hash, but mandatory for HMAC (as you can find out from description) > include/crypto/hash.h | 12 ++++-------- > 1 file changed, 4 insertions(+), 8 deletions(-) > > diff --git a/include/crypto/hash.h b/include/crypto/hash.h > index 0ed31fd80242..d1cd75faff40 100644 > --- a/include/crypto/hash.h > +++ b/include/crypto/hash.h > @@ -71,12 +71,11 @@ struct ahash_request { > > /** > * struct ahash_alg - asynchronous message digest definition > - * @init: Initialize the transformation context.
